Babymonster to bring 'Choom' world tour to Manila in September
Babymonster is heading to Manila soon!
On Monday, the K-pop girl group announced that it will bring its "Choom" world tour to Manila on September 5 at the Mall of Asia Arena in Pasay City.
The tour is in support of the group's third mini album of the same name, which was released in May 2026.
Ticket details for the Manila show have yet to be announced.

Aside from Manila, the "Choom" tour will hold shows in other cities in Asia and Oceania, including Seoul, Kobe, Fukuoka, Yokohama, Chiba, Nagoya, Osaka, Macao, Jakarta, Bangkok, Kuala lUmpur, Taipei, Singapore, Hong Kong, Auckland, Melbourne, and Sydney.
More cities in Europe, North America, and South America are set to be announced soon.
Babymonster made its debut in 2024 under YG Entertainment, comprising members Ruka, Pharita, Asa, Ahyeon, Rora, Rami, and Chiquita.
Citing YG Entertainment, Soompi reported in May 2025 that Rami took a temporary hiatus from the group due to health-related reasons.
Babymonster is known for the hits "Sheesh," "We Go Up," "Drip," Psycho," and more. The group released its second EP, "We Go Up," in 2025 and its debut EP, "Babymons7er," in 2024.
